3.3.1 Background: Dhunat Upazila came into existence as a thana on 15 January 1924 and
upgraded to upazila in 1983. Nothing is definitely known about the origin of the upazila name. It is said
that the upazila landmass appeared from accumulations of silts over a long time in the mighty river
Jamuna. This virgin locality was inhabitated at the beginning by a gang of robbers. The robbers used
to raid passing river launches and boats and loot from travellers their wealth, Bangla synonym dhon.
In course of time the place became known by the name dhon loot. The upazila name Dhunat is
generally believed to be an onomastic formation from dhon loot.

3.3.2 Area and Location: The upazila occupies an area of 247.73 sq. km.. It is located between 24°32'
and 24°48' north latitudes and 89°28' and 89°40' east longitudes. It is bounded on the north by Gabtali
Upazila and Sariakandi Upazila and east by Kazipur Upazila and Sirajganj Sadar Upazila of Sirajganj Zila,
south by Royganj Upazila of Sirajganj Zila and west by Shahjadpur Upazila and Sherpur Upazila.

3.3.3 Administrative/Geographic Unit: The upazila consists of 1 paurashava, 9 wards, 16
mahallas, 10 unions, 90 populated mauzas and 207 villages. The average size of population of each
ward and mahalla are 1578 and 888 respectively. On the other hand, the average size of population
of each union, mauza and village are 27820, 3091, 1344 and respectively.

3.3.4 Housing and Household Characteristics: In the upazila, there are 74897 households.
Distribution of household by type shows that there are 99.92% general unit, 0.02% institutional and
0.06% other unit.

     • Household Size: The average household size (General) for the upazila is 3.9 persons, for
          rural area the size is also 3.9 and for urban area the size is slightly higher i.e. 4.1.

     • Type of Housing Structure: In the upazila, 0.8% general households live in pucca house,
          6.9% in semi-pucca house, 91.6% in kutcha house and the remaining 0.7% live in jhupri
          which is shown in a pie-chart in figure 3.1.

• Source of Drinking Water: In Dhunat Upazila, 97.0% general households get the facility of
     drinking water from tube-well, 0.2% from tap and the remaining 2.8% household get water
     from other sources.

• Sanitation: In the upazila, 66.3% general households use sanitary latrine, 25.1% non-
     sanitary latrine and the remaining 8.6% have no toilet facility.

• Access to Electricity: All the 10 unions of the upazila have brought under the Rural
     Electrification Program. However, a total of 26.9% general households reported to have
     electricity connection in the entire upazila in 2011 as against 5.8% in 2001.
